Datasets resulting from the review process aiming to quantify the use of markers of oxidative status in animal welfare studies and in adjacent fields focused on wild animals (ecophysiology, conservation physiology). Datasets used for the metanalyses aiming to examine variation in markers of oxidative status across three conditions associated with a negative valence (social isolation, noise exposure, predation exposure)., Review: The reviewing process was conducted in journals assumed to be representative of their respective research fields (animal welfare, ecophysiology, conservation physiology) and actively publishing research in the last decade (2013-2022) to reflect current trends. Only research articles or short communications were considered in the reviewing process to reflect active research in each field (as opposed to reviews, commentaries, or perspective articles). Plant articles were also excluded. Because of the overrepresentation of ecophysiological studies relative to other fields and because such studies can often be found in journals also publishing exclusively physiological studies, the reviewing process of ecophysiological studies was limited to journals with a clear ecophysiological section. [https://doi.org/10.5061/dryad.xksn02vq3](https://doi.org/10.5061/dryad.xksn02vq3) ## Description of the data and file structure Review Data: data are presented by research fields, journal and year of publication. For each publication, the following information is provided: title, animal taxon being considered, markers of oxidative status being measured, the biological matrix were markers of oxidative status were measured, and the conditions in response to which they were measured Meta-analysis data: data are presented for each of the three negatively-valenced conditions under consideration (social isolation, noise exposure, predation exposure). The title of each study is provided, as well as the tissue in which markers of oxidative status were measured.
